How they compare
Croatia currently reports 1.86 billion against 1.70 billion in Namibia, a difference of 159.75 million.
That makes Croatia's figure about 1.1 times Namibia's.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 20 shared years of data; in 2005 it was Croatia ahead.
Croatia ranks 53rd and Namibia ranks 56th of 197 countries.
Croatia has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Croatia | Namibia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 1.72 billion | 980.19 million | 738.77 million | Croatia |
| 2010s | 1.73 billion | 1.35 billion | 385.86 million | Croatia |
| 2020s | 2.48 billion | 1.38 billion | 1.10 billion | Croatia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The World and Country Group Aggregates (historically called BOPSY) is an annual publication, released each November, of major balance of payments and international investment position components for countries, country groups, and the world.
